AI App Builders: Bolt.new vs v0.dev - Which is the Best Choice for 2026?

If you're an indie hacker or a solo founder looking to build an app in 2026, you might be wondering which AI app builder to choose between Bolt.new and v0.dev. Both tools promise to simplify the app development process, but they cater to different needs and budgets. In our experience, making the right choice can save you time, money, and a lot of headaches.

What Each Tool Actually Does

Bolt.new

Bolt.new is an AI-powered app builder that allows you to create web and mobile applications using natural language commands. It’s designed for those who might not have a strong coding background but still want to build functional applications quickly.

  • Pricing: Free tier + $29/mo pro
  • Best for: Beginners who want to create simple apps without coding.
  • Limitations: Limited customization options for advanced users; not ideal for complex applications.
  • Our take: We’ve used Bolt.new for rapid prototyping of simple web apps, and it works well for MVPs.

v0.dev

v0.dev is a more robust AI app builder that provides a wide array of features, including API integrations, data management, and user authentication. It caters to developers and tech-savvy founders who need more control over their applications.

  • Pricing: $49/mo, no free tier
  • Best for: Developers looking to build complex applications with advanced features.
  • Limitations: Steeper learning curve; might be overkill for simple projects.
  • Our take: We don't use v0.dev for simple projects because it requires more setup, but it’s powerful for feature-rich apps.

Feature Comparison: Bolt.new vs v0.dev

| Feature | Bolt.new | v0.dev | |-----------------------|----------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Ease of Use | Very user-friendly | Moderate learning curve | | Customization | Limited | Highly customizable | | Pricing | Free tier + $29/mo pro | $49/mo, no free tier | | Integrations | Basic integrations | Extensive API support | | Support | Community support available | Dedicated support for pro users | | Target Audience | Beginners | Developers and tech-savvy users |

Use Case Scenarios

When to Use Bolt.new

  • You need to quickly prototype an idea.
  • You're a non-technical founder wanting to test a concept.
  • Your app is relatively simple, focusing on a single function.

When to Use v0.dev

  • You’re building a feature-rich application with complex workflows.
  • You require extensive API integrations and data management.
  • You’re comfortable with a steeper learning curve for greater customization.

Pricing Breakdown

Choosing the right tool also depends on your budget. Here’s a quick breakdown of what you can expect:

| Tool | Pricing Model | Cost Estimate | |-----------|-----------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Bolt.new | Free tier + Pro | $0 for basic, $29/mo for pro | | v0.dev | Monthly subscription | $49/mo, no free tier |

Limitations to Consider

  • Bolt.new: If your app requires specific features or extensive customization, you might hit a wall. It’s great for getting started, but you may outgrow it quickly.
  • v0.dev: The complexity can be daunting for beginners, and the pricing may not be justified for simpler projects.

Conclusion: Which One Should You Choose?

If you're just getting started and need to build something quickly without much technical knowledge, Bolt.new is the better choice. On the other hand, if you have some coding experience and need a powerful tool for more complex applications, v0.dev will serve you better.
